"There’s nothing on the West Coast quite like Decibil’s sound setup. The bar helpfully provides a hard copy of the specifications that read like NASA schematics, but to see the wall-spanning monolith of electronics is to understand there’s a lot going on under the hood. The heart of the system is a high-end Scout VPI turntable connected to a forest of glowing vacuum tubes and flanked by titanic movie theater loudspeakers from the 1940s. None of this overwhelms the senses, though: The bar section is charming, with a walnut-and-teal 1970s sky lounge aesthetic that leans more toward the last season of Mad Men than the first. Milwaukie seems to have embraced the theme, as any given happy hour will find suburban soccer moms and fashionistas rubbing elbows over colorful tiki drinks." - Ben Coleman
